The importance of the Neotropics to the world's climate,
biogeochemical cycling and biodiversity cannot be questioned. This
book suggests that gradients are key to understanding both these
issues and Neotropical ecosystem structure, function and dynamics
in general. Those gradients are either spatial, temporal or
spatio-temporal, where many temporal and spatio-temporal gradients
are initiated by disturbances (e.g., tree-fall, landslide,
cultivation). And in particular for the Neotropics, three large
spatial gradients - latitude, longitude, altitude (elevation) - are
of critical importance. The editor has over 30 years of experience
investigating Neotropical gradients in Costa Rica, Puerto Rico,
Peru and Ecuador, and has published 5 previous books on different
aspects of the Neotropics. Once again he has assembled top-shelf
Neotropical scientists and researchers, here to focus on gradients:
their nature, interactions and how they structure ecosystems.
